added over 2 years agoFor opening a coconut, this is the method I usually use: http://www.howtoopenacoconut... If, after opening the coconut, you still have trouble releasing the meat from the shell, you can place the pieces of coconut on a baking sheet and bake at 350 degrees for 10 to 15 minutes.
